Course overview
The Complete Course contains all of Debra Betts classes in one package A timeline for planning Acupuncture treatments in Pregnancy: This online course will present a comprehensive and detailed approach to the treatment of women during pregnancy using a week by week guide to treating the pregnant body. This offers information to assist acupuncturists to move away from point prescriptions to individualized treatment: encouraging optimal health during pregnancy and preparation for an efficient labour and postpartum recovery, including: ¿Historical TCM concepts ¿ what remains relevant to today¿s practice? ¿Western medical research- understanding the latest research about implantation, pregnancy and labor in order to adapt the most relevant TCM treatment for the different stages of pregnancy. ¿Western medical information about the hormonal and immune changes required for a healthy pregnancy and an efficient labour ¿ their relevance to acupuncture practice. ¿Post-partum recovery ¿ exploring acupunctures potential from a physiological perspective. The A - to - Z of Pregnancy Care for Specific Conditions This presents treatment options for women presenting with specific conditions during pregnancy, labour & post-partum. Specific conditions with a focus on those most relevant to clinical practice; nausea during pregnancy, miscarriage, anemia, pregnancy induced hypertension, breech and posterior positions, heartburn, vulval varicosities, musculoskeletal conditions, induction, labour and breast feeding are covered with relevant Western and Chinese medicine information, the latest evidence based research for these conditions, case histories, with treatment options for difficult cases. Updated treatments options from those previously presented in Debra¿s book ¿The Essential Guide to Acupuncture in Pregnancy & Childbirth¿ are also included.
